Kānkon Population
Years 1975 to 2030
| Data | 1975 | 1990 | 2000 | 2015 | 2020 | 2025* | 2030* |
|---|---|---|---|---|---|---|---|
| Population | 6,684 | 7,864 | 7,898 | 8,264 | 4,579 | 4,546 | 4,491 |
| Population Density | 1,620.4 / km² | 1,906.4 / km² | 1,914.7 / km² | 2,003.4 / km² | 1,110.1 / km² | 1,102.1 / km² | 1,088.7 / km² |
* Projected
Sources: JRC (European Commission's Joint Research Centre) work on the GHS built-up gridKānkon Population change from 2000 to 2020
Decrease of 42% from year 2000 to 2020

Kānkon Median Age
Median Age: 30.5 years
| Location | Median Age | Median Age (Female) | Median Age (Male) |
|---|---|---|---|
| Kānkon | 30.5 yrs | 31.3 yrs | 29.7 yrs |
| Goa | 31.3 yrs | 32.1 yrs | 30.5 yrs |
| India | 24.9 yrs | 25.4 yrs | 24.5 yrs |
Sources: CIESIN (Center for International Earth Science Information Network)
Kānkon Population Density
Population Density: 1,110 / km²
| Location | Population | Area | Density |
|---|---|---|---|
| Kānkon | 4,579 | 4.125 km² | 1,110 / km² |
| Goa | 1.5 million | 3,629.4 km² | 418 / km² |
| India | 1,307 million | 3,083,563.4 km² | 424 / km² |
Sources: JRC (European Commission's Joint Research Centre) work on the GHS built-up grid

Kānkon Gross Domestic Product (GDP)
GDP per capita, PPP (constant 2017 international $)
| Data | 1990 | 1995 | 2000 | 2005 | 2010 | 2015 | 2020 | 2022 |
|---|---|---|---|---|---|---|---|---|
| GDP per capita | $4,587 | $5,039 | $7,055 | $10,166 | $15,057 | $19,272 | $20,800 | $23,230 |
| Total GDP | $21.7M | $24.8M | $35.9M | $50.8M | $74.1M | $93M | $107.9M | $118.9M |
Source: [Link] Kummu, M., Kosonen, M. & Masoumzadeh Sayyar, S. Downscaled gridded global dataset for gross domestic product (GDP) per capita PPP over 1990–2022. Sci Data 12, 178 (2025) doi:10.1038/s41597-025-04487-x
Kānkon CO2 Emissions
Carbon Dioxide (CO2) Emissions Per Capita in Tonnes Per Year
| Location | CO2 Emissions | CO2 Emissions Per Capita | CO2 Emissions Intensity |
|---|---|---|---|
| Kānkon | 7,020 tn | 1.53 tn | 1,701.8 tons/km² |
| Goa | 3,510,190 tn | 2.31 tn | 967.2 tons/km² |
| India | 1,928,568,344 tn | 1.48 tn | 625.4 tons/km² |
Sources: [Link] Moran, D., Kanemoto K; Jiborn, M., Wood, R., Többen, J., and Seto, K.C. (2018) Carbon footprints of 13,000 cities. Environmental Research Letters DOI: 10.1088/1748-9326/aac72a
Kānkon CO2 Emissions
| 2013 CO2 emissions (tonnes/year) | 7,020 tn |
| 2013 CO2 emissions (tonnes/year) per capita | 1.53 tn |
| 2013 CO2 emissions intensity (tonnes/km²/year) | 1,701.8 tons/km² |
